We deploy heavy-duty excavators designed for rapid bulk earthmoving and deep trenching. These machines allow us to handle large-scale site clearances and complex foundation digging with speed and accuracy, ensuring your project stays ahead of schedule.
Stability is achieved through vibration. Our fleet includes high-impact plate compactors and heavy-duty vibratory rollers that ensure soil is compacted layer-by-layer to its maximum dry density, preventing any future structural settlement.
For structures facing increased loads or aging, we provide specialized reinforcement services. This includes carbon fiber wrapping (CFRP), steel jacketing, and epoxy resin injections to strengthen beams, columns, and slabs. We restore the load-bearing capacity of your building to meet modern safety standards.
To achieve “All Precision,” our machinery is equipped with GPS-guided leveling systems. This technology allows for automatic grade control, ensuring the site is leveled exactly according to the engineering drawings with zero margin for human error.
